## Migration to the Hermetica build system

Third-party plugins must declare all inputs explicitly; ambient toolchains and network fetches during builds are no longer permitted. The Ferrowick shim translates legacy plugin manifests automatically for most cases, but custom code generators need hand porting. Remote-cache behavior is governed by a small set of knobs plugin authors may override per target, listed here.

tuning constants:
QUOTAS = {
    "novwyn": 365,
    "druiel": 722,
}

Thornbury Report Builder v3 replaces the legacy comparator with a stable merge sort. Prior versions reordered equal-key rows nondeterministically, which broke signature checks on exported snapshots. After this step, identical inputs yield byte-identical exports. Verify by re-exporting a known report twice and diffing. No data is rewritten; only the sort path changes. Audit concern: the sort keys now include the tenant column, so confirm tenant isolation in the comparator tests. The sorter loads the following values at startup.

deployment values, yagef-yawip:
ELIOX_PIN=5303
ELIOX_METRICS_HOST=metrics.eliox.paliqworks.corp
ELIOX_LOG_LEVEL=error
ELIOX_TENANT=praiel

## Alert: Undo Stack Divergence in Sketchloom

Heads up for the sync: this alert fires when Sketchloom's diagram editor detects that undo and redo stacks have diverged — basically, a redo replays an operation that no longer matches the document state. We've seen it spike since the collaborative-cursor rollout, so it's probably a race between remote patches and local history snapshots. It's not user-visible yet (we silently clear the redo stack), but it eats history. If you've got repro steps or traces, send them over to the editor core folks.

escalation mailbox, bagef-bagag: oliax.drumir.jorath@crelvolabs.test